The Allure of the Cracked Version
The primary appeal of a "cracked" version of AnyUnlock is bypassing the subscription fee. However, these versions are modified by unknown third parties who strip away security features and verification checks. This opens your device to several critical dangers: Security Vulnerabilities: Cracked software is a common delivery method for malware, spyware, and ransomware
